/external/llvm/lib/Target/Lanai/ |
D | LanaiInstrInfo.cpp | 567 MachineBasicBlock *&FalseBlock, in analyzeBranch() argument 605 FalseBlock = nullptr; in analyzeBranch() 632 FalseBlock = TrueBlock; in analyzeBranch() 665 MachineBasicBlock *FalseBlock, in InsertBranch() argument 673 assert(!FalseBlock && "Unconditional branch with multiple successors!"); in InsertBranch() 686 if (!FalseBlock) in InsertBranch() 689 BuildMI(&MBB, DL, get(Lanai::BT)).addMBB(FalseBlock); in InsertBranch()
|
D | LanaiInstrInfo.h | 85 MachineBasicBlock *&FalseBlock, 136 MachineBasicBlock *FalseBlock,
|
/external/clang/lib/CodeGen/ |
D | CodeGenFunction.cpp | 1188 llvm::BasicBlock *FalseBlock, in EmitBranchOnBoolExpr() argument 1203 return EmitBranchOnBoolExpr(CondBOp->getRHS(), TrueBlock, FalseBlock, in EmitBranchOnBoolExpr() 1212 return EmitBranchOnBoolExpr(CondBOp->getLHS(), TrueBlock, FalseBlock, in EmitBranchOnBoolExpr() 1226 EmitBranchOnBoolExpr(CondBOp->getLHS(), LHSTrue, FalseBlock, RHSCount); in EmitBranchOnBoolExpr() 1235 EmitBranchOnBoolExpr(CondBOp->getRHS(), TrueBlock, FalseBlock, TrueCount); in EmitBranchOnBoolExpr() 1249 return EmitBranchOnBoolExpr(CondBOp->getRHS(), TrueBlock, FalseBlock, in EmitBranchOnBoolExpr() 1258 return EmitBranchOnBoolExpr(CondBOp->getLHS(), TrueBlock, FalseBlock, in EmitBranchOnBoolExpr() 1284 EmitBranchOnBoolExpr(CondBOp->getRHS(), TrueBlock, FalseBlock, RHSCount); in EmitBranchOnBoolExpr() 1298 return EmitBranchOnBoolExpr(CondUOp->getSubExpr(), FalseBlock, TrueBlock, in EmitBranchOnBoolExpr() 1329 EmitBranchOnBoolExpr(CondOp->getLHS(), TrueBlock, FalseBlock, in EmitBranchOnBoolExpr() [all …]
|
D | CGStmtOpenMP.cpp | 1458 llvm::BasicBlock *FalseBlock, uint64_t TrueCount) { in emitPreCond() argument 1471 CGF.EmitBranchOnBoolExpr(Cond, TrueBlock, FalseBlock, TrueCount); in emitPreCond()
|
D | CodeGenFunction.h | 3185 llvm::BasicBlock *FalseBlock, uint64_t TrueCount);
|
/external/llvm/lib/CodeGen/ |
D | CodeGenPrepare.cpp | 4645 BasicBlock *FalseBlock = nullptr; in optimizeSelectInst() local 4657 FalseBlock = BasicBlock::Create(SI->getContext(), "select.false.sink", in optimizeSelectInst() 4659 auto *FalseBranch = BranchInst::Create(EndBlock, FalseBlock); in optimizeSelectInst() 4666 if (TrueBlock == FalseBlock) { in optimizeSelectInst() 4670 FalseBlock = BasicBlock::Create(SI->getContext(), "select.false", in optimizeSelectInst() 4672 BranchInst::Create(EndBlock, FalseBlock); in optimizeSelectInst() 4681 BranchInst::Create(EndBlock, FalseBlock, SI->getCondition(), SI); in optimizeSelectInst() 4683 } else if (FalseBlock == nullptr) { in optimizeSelectInst() 4685 FalseBlock = StartBlock; in optimizeSelectInst() 4687 BranchInst::Create(TrueBlock, FalseBlock, SI->getCondition(), SI); in optimizeSelectInst() [all …]
|
/external/clang/lib/Analysis/ |
D | CFG.cpp | 469 CFGBlock *FalseBlock); 1669 CFGBlock *FalseBlock) { in VisitLogicalOperator() argument 1681 VisitLogicalOperator(B_RHS, Term, TrueBlock, FalseBlock); in VisitLogicalOperator() 1692 assert(TrueBlock == FalseBlock); in VisitLogicalOperator() 1701 addSuccessor(RHSBlock, FalseBlock, !KnownVal.isTrue()); in VisitLogicalOperator() 1718 FalseBlock = RHSBlock; in VisitLogicalOperator() 1725 return VisitLogicalOperator(B_LHS, B, TrueBlock, FalseBlock); in VisitLogicalOperator() 1749 addSuccessor(LHSBlock, FalseBlock, !KnownVal.isTrue()); in VisitLogicalOperator()
|
/external/mesa3d/src/gallium/drivers/radeon/ |
D | AMDILCFGStructurizer.cpp | 326 BlockT *FalseBlock); 328 BlockT *FalseBlock); 330 BlockT *FalseBlock, BlockT **LandBlockPtr); 332 BlockT *FalseBlock, BlockT *LandBlock, 342 BlockT *TrueBlock, BlockT *FalseBlock,
|